原型与原型链
1个回答
展开全部
1、因为单纯通过构造函数创建对象,每个实例对象想要使用构造函数中的方法。每个对象调用一次就要开辟一个内存空间。如果想要调用的方法,每次都指向同一个内存空间,这时就要使用原型。原型的作用就是节省内存空间,数据共享。
2、原型链是一种关系,是实例对象和原型对象之间的关系,他是通过实例对象中的原型(_ proto _)联系的。因为实例对象的原型( proto )指向的是所在构造函数的原型对象(prototype)。如果构造函数的原型对象(prototype)指向改变了,则实例对象的原型( proto )也相应改变。
已赞过
已踩过<
评论
收起
你对这个回答的评价是?
推荐律师服务:
若未解决您的问题,请您详细描述您的问题,通过百度律临进行免费专业咨询